DocumentCode
2035438
Title
Memory and communication driven spatio-temporal scheduling on MPSoCs
Author
Bhatti, Zubair Wadood ; Miniskar, Narasinga Rao ; Preuveneers, Davy ; Wuyts, Roel ; Berbers, Yolande ; Catthoor, Francky
Author_Institution
DistriNet, KU Leuven, Leuven, Belgium
fYear
2012
fDate
Aug. 30 2012-Sept. 2 2012
Firstpage
1
Lastpage
6
Abstract
Scheduling and executing software efficiently on contemporary embedded systems, featuring heterogeneous multi-processors, multiple power modes, complex memory hierarchies and advanced interconnects, is a daunting task. State-of-the-art tools that schedule software tasks to hardware resources face limitations: (1) either they do not take into account the interdependancies among processing, memory and communication constraints (2) or they decouple the problem of spatial assignment from temporal scheduling. As a result existing tools make sub-optimal spatio-temporal scheduling decisions. This paper presents a technique to find globally optimized solutions by co-exploring spatio-temporal schedules for computation, data storage and communication simultaneously, considering the interdependencies between them. Experiments on mapping exploration of an image processing application on a heterogeneous MPSoC platform show that this co-exploration methodology finds schedules that are more energy efficient, when compared to decoupled exploration techniques for the particular application and target platform.
Keywords
electronic engineering computing; embedded systems; interconnections; scheduling; spatiotemporal phenomena; storage management chips; system-on-chip; MPSoC; advanced interconnects; communication driven spatio-temporal scheduling; complex memory hierarchies; contemporary embedded systems; hardware resources; heterogeneous multiprocessors; memory driven spatio-temporal scheduling; multiple power modes; software tasks; spatio-temporal scheduling decisions; Bandwidth; Energy consumption; Memory management; Processor scheduling; Program processors; Schedules;
fLanguage
English
Publisher
ieee
Conference_Titel
Integrated Circuits and Systems Design (SBCCI), 2012 25th Symposium on
Conference_Location
Brasilia
Print_ISBN
978-1-4673-2606-3
Type
conf
DOI
10.1109/SBCCI.2012.6344423
Filename
6344423
Link To Document